- Abstract:
- Woody Allen has written and\or directed at least nine films that contain the theme and\or motif of an age-discrepant relationship and nympholepsy. Like Nabokov, Allen’s short stories are littered with nymphets. And Allen has had (at least) four age-discrepant affairs.
